logo

Output 9576cf28146ae163493b5476c4346f0213aad0fcb0af0e3c1f277557efe8d62c: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0580aa078b8c3698ddbd2d9ebb692c15bb05540a OP_EQUAL
address
32C7SFG8C7DwRWN3xzzFYp3sye6Mnndc9x
transaction
9576cf28146ae163493b5476c4346f0213aad0fcb0af0e3c1f277557efe8d62c